A Majolica Hanging Planter. The round bowl centred by a pendant finial composed of a bundle of stalks radiating a rosette of fanned green leaves and deep pink glazed hibiscus; their trumpet blooms flaring out to the rim and displayed against a turquoise glazed ground. Suspended on three chains and measuring 11 ins (28 cms) in diameter.
By order of the Executors of the late Sir Edward Tomkins, removed from Winslow Hall. A 19th century Chinese famille verte planter, the rounded sides of the exterior painted with bird and beast reserves on a blue ground, the interior with five iron red carp swimming amongst weed, 46cm (18in) diameter. Provenance: Constantine Benson, The Hall, Shawford Park, Hampshire, Thence by descent to his daughter, the late Lady Tomkins
A commemorative slipware jug and cover in the form of an owl, the body inscribed 'The Queen's Silver Jubilee 1977' flanked by a lion and a unicorn, the removable cup cover with eyes and a beak, a loop handle to the reverse, together with a similar two handled slipware planter similarly commemorating the Silver Jubilee, both unmarked.
